Whitney Houston’s Body Taken To Los Angeles Morgue; Autopsy Planned

Whitney Houston performs during the Wetten dass…? show at the Messe Freiburg on October 3, 2009 in Freiburg, Germany

February 12, 2012

LOS ANGELES, Calif.

A coroner’s official says Whitney Houston’s body has been transported from the Beverly Hills hotel where the singer died and is awaiting an autopsy.

Capt. Brian Eliasof the Los Angeles County coroner’s office says the examination has not been scheduled and that investigators are awaiting reports before an autopsy can be conducted.

Friends Recall Whitney Houston As Excited, Happy In Days Before Sudden Death

Whitney Houston Makes A Surprise Appearance At Alicia Keys’ Black Ball Gala

February 12, 2012

LOS ANGELES, Calif.

Whitney Houston’s last days were spent surrounded by family, catching up with old friends and doing a bit of what she was best known for: singing.

Her death Saturday afternoon in a Beverly Hills hotel room came hours before she was scheduled to appear at an annual pre-Grammy party that introduced her to the industry decades ago and was expected to honor the six-time Grammy winner.

Whitney Houston Dead At 48

Whitney Houston performs at Mediolanum Forum in Milan, Italy on May 3, 2010

February 11, 2012

LOS ANGELES, Calif.

Whitney Houston, who ruled as pop music’s queen until her majestic voice and regal image were ravaged by drug use, erratic behavior and a tumultuous marriage to singer Bobby Brown, died Saturday.

She was 48.
